US consumer confidence drops to a 12-year low, fueled by inflation and tariff concerns.
Consumer confidence in the US hit a 12-year low in March, with the Conference Board's index falling to 92.9, down 7.2 points. The Expectations Index plummeted to 65.2, its lowest point since 2013, signaling potential economic recession fears. This decline is attributed to concerns over inflation and the impact of tariffs on the economy, affecting consumer spending and economic growth outlook.
